Erro comum:
Learners sometimes confuse 'support' with 'sponsor'; 'sponsor' often means providing money for an event or person, while 'support' can mean emotional, practical, or material help.

Erro comum:
Learners may confuse this with emotional or moral support; here it refers to physical holding up.
